Miao Li is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Physiology and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, Miao Li has authored 86 papers receiving a total of 1.3k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 35 papers in Molecular Biology, 12 papers in Physiology and 9 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in Miao Li’s work include R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(4 papers), Fungal Plant Pathogen Control (4 papers) and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(4 papers). Miao Li is often cited by papers focused on R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(4 papers), Fungal Plant Pathogen Control (4 papers) and Neuroscience and Neuropharmacology Research (4 papers). Miao Li collaborates with scholars based in China, United States and Hong Kong. Miao Li's co-authors include Haibin Wang, Guang Yang, Zhengming Li, Shaocong Li and Yiguang Jin and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ature Communications, Nano Letters and Nature Neuroscience.
